Scheduling with AND/OR precedence constraints [article]

Rolf H. Möhring, Martin Skutella, Frederik Stork, Technische Universität Berlin
2022
In many scheduling applications it is required that the processing of some job must be postponed until some other job, which can be chosen from a pre-given set of alternatives, has been completed. The traditional concept of precedence constraints fails to model such restrictions. Therefore, the concept has been generalized to so-called AND/OR precedence constraints which can cope with this kind of requirement.
